Media Advisory: Bryker Woods Elementary School Celebrates 75th Anniversary

AUSTIN, Texas—Austin ISD’s Bryker Woods Elementary School invites the community to help celebrate its 75th anniversary this year.

Who: Mayor Lee Leffingwell will give a city proclamation at Bryker Woods’ morning assembly

What: An All-campus parade through the Bryker Woods Neighborhood and an all-school picnic. (In case of rain, a pep rally will take place inside instead of the parade.)

When: 7:45 a.m. city proclamation; 8:15 a.m. walking parade; 6 p.m. picnic Friday, Sept. 19

Where: Bryker Woods Elementary School,3309 Kerbey Lane

Background: Bryker Woods Elementary, which earned a distinction of Academic Achievement in Reading/English language arts (ELA) and Science and Post Secondary Readiness from the Texas Education Agency, has a rich tradition of excellence since the school opened its doors to Kindergarten through sixth grade children in 1939. The school was eventually enlarged with the addition of classrooms and a small gym, and was once again remodeled in 1986 adding office space, a driveway in the front of the school and additional parking.
